Therapy can be costly or otherwise, depending on where you go with treatment or whom you see. Know your insurance coverage options and budget plan prior to deciding where to seek a therapist. If you have wellness insurance, your insurance company will commonly provide a directory of protected therapists on their website. Bear in mind that repayment commonly functions in a different way for psychological health service providers than medical doctors.
Relying on your state's licensure regulations and your insurance policy protection, you may be covered to see a therapist that lives out-of-state, as long as that copyright is accredited in the state where you live. The complete price of a fifty-minute treatment session with a therapist in exclusive practice is generally between $100 and $200 or click for more higher, relying on your location. App-based therapy service providers get on the lower end of out-of-pocket options. The preferred application BetterHelp offers subscriptions from $60-$90 weekly, relying on your location.

The directory at and goodtherapy.org serve for finding out about the specialists in your location and targeting your search.
You can search by problem, like "clinical depression," "dependency" or "marital relationship counseling," or by kind of therapy. You can also search by age, gender, ethnicity, language, sexuality, and insurance accepted. Medical care medical professionals and various other healthcare carriers, along with friends and family might have the ability to recommend service providers, says Bufka.

Some specialists supply brief assessments for complimentary, commonly regarding 15 mins. Nguyen advises coming to a consultation or a first appointment with a set of concerns.
"If you have concerns about length of therapy, or variety of sessions, absolutely ask that," Bufka recommends. "Can I anticipate to see gains after a specific amount of time? What might that look like? Is the kind of therapy that you offer something that's supported by the research?" Focus on their answers nearly as if you were on a date.
